This is the Engineering Working Group's repository for accepting project funding proposals. If you are here to make a project funding proposal, please skip to the next section. If you would like to learn more about OpenStreetMap and the Engineering Working Group (EWG), you can check out the wiki page [here](https://wiki.osmfoundation.org/wiki/Engineering_Working_Group). | ||

## Submitting your proposal | ||
|
||
Proposals should go in the `/proposals` folder for the corresponding project. Proposals should be structured as a single README doc alongside any other assets contained in folder with your name (or Github username if you prefer) and the date of your PR, i.e. `/john_smith-DD-MM-YYYY`. | ||
Proposals should go in the `/proposals` folder for the corresponding project. Proposals should be structured as a single README doc alongside any other assets contained in a folder with your name (or Github username if you prefer) and the date of your PR, i.e. `/john_smith-DD-MM-YYYY`. | ||
